Set in the post-World War II American Southwest, The Hi-Lo Country is a compelling Western drama directed by Stephen Frears, featuring an ensemble cast that includes Billy Crudup, Woody Harrelson, Patricia Arquette, among others.

In the wide expanses of the Hi-Lo country, two hard-living and free-spirited best friends, Pete Calder (Billy Crudup) and Big Boy Matson (Woody Harrelson), make their living as cowhands. Born and raised in New Mexico, the pair are practically inseparably, each having the other's back in the sometimes dangerous and always challenging life of a cowboy. Their friendship remains unshakeable, surviving the transition from the chaos of wartime to the stillness of the quiet range they call home.

Pete and Big Boy's relationship begins to strain when they both fall for the beautifully elusive Mona (Patricia Arquette), a captivating and wayward woman. Mona is currently married to a dislikable, wealthy local rancher but doesn't let that tie her down. She ensnares both men with her allure, inciting a heart-wrenching love triangle that threatens both their friendship and their futures. This romantic side of the storyline eloquently portrays the personal life struggles of these post-war cowboys.

Layered within this tale of turbulent friendship and love, Director Frears skilfully weaves a dramatic narrative of the late 1940s cattle range dynamic. The Hi-Lo Country captures a nostalgic snapshot of an era when the old way of life is being encroached upon by the modernisation represented by wealthy ranchers who are buying up the land. The characters find themselves torn between their ingrained cowboy values and the irresistible pull of progress. This adds an overarching tension that enlivens the narrative, as our main characters navigate this rapidly changing landscape.

Woody Harrelson, known for his notable versatility, shines in this film. He fully inhabits the rather bombastic character of Big Boy, capturing his charm, recklessness, and the underlying vulnerability that arouses sympathy among viewers. Billy Crudup, in undeniably one of his breakthrough roles, does an excellent job as Pete, his character's complexity illustrated with a deep, introspective performance that offers a fascinating contrast to Big Boy's brashness. Patricia Arquette, as Mona, further boosts the movie with her stunning performance, manifesting the carefree seductiveness that would ensnare both friends.

The Hi-Lo Country beautifully captures the American West's ethos, aided by sweeping scenic shots that give the viewers a sense of the open, wild ruggedness that typifies this part of the world. The cinematographic brilliance is encapsulated by the loneliness of the figures often seen silhouetted against the boundless sky, which translates into a visual metaphor for their fight against the vicissitudes of love and life.

Underpinning this narrative is the award-winning score, composed by Carter Burwell, which has a hauntingly beautiful, nostalgic undertone - an authentic sound that perfectly complements the stark, dust-filled landscapes and the turbulent narrative. The presence of traditional country music contributes to a sense of deep-rooted America with a timeless quality.

The Hi-Lo Country is a Drama, Romance, Western movie released in 1998. It has a runtime of 114 min. Critics and viewers have rated it moderate reviews, with an IMDb score of 6.1..
